abclinuxu.cz AbcLinuxu.cz itbiz.cz ITBiz.cz HDmag.cz HDmag.cz abcprace.cz AbcPráce.cz
Inzerujte na AbcPráce.cz od 950 Kč
Rozšířené hledání
×
    dnes 12:55 | Nová verze

    Byla vydána nová major verze 27.0 programovacího jazyka Erlang (Wikipedie) a související platformy OTP (Open Telecom Platform, Wikipedie). Přehled novinek v příspěvku na blogu.

    Ladislav Hagara | Komentářů: 0
    dnes 01:11 | Nová verze

    Byla vydána nová verze 1.8.0 svobodného multiplatformního softwaru pro konverzi video formátů HandBrake (Wikipedie). Přehled novinek v poznámkách k vydání na GitHubu. Instalovat lze také z Flathubu.

    Ladislav Hagara | Komentářů: 0
    včera 21:55 | IT novinky

    Microsoft představil nové označení počítačů Copilot+. Dle oznámení se jedná se o počítače poskytující funkce umělé inteligence. Vedle CPU a GPU mají také NPU (Neural Processing Unit). Uvnitř představených Copilot+ notebooků běží ARM čipy Qualcomm Snapdragon X Elite nebo X Plus.

    Ladislav Hagara | Komentářů: 0
    včera 17:55 | Zajímavý článek

    Příspěvek na blogu Codean Labs rozebírá zranitelnost CVE-2024-4367 v PDF.js, tj. mj. prohlížeči PDF souborů ve Firefoxu. Při otevření útočníkem připraveného pdf souboru může být spuštěn libovolný kód v JavaScriptu. Vyřešeno ve Firefoxu 126.

    Ladislav Hagara | Komentářů: 2
    včera 12:55 | Nová verze

    Lazygit byl vydán ve verzi 0.42.0. Jedná se o TUI (Text User Interface) nadstavbu nad gitem.

    Ladislav Hagara | Komentářů: 0
    včera 12:22 | IT novinky

    K open source herní konzole Picopad přibyla (𝕏) vylepšená verze Picopad Pro s větším displejem, lepšími tlačítky a větší baterii. Na YouTube lze zhlédnout přednášku Picopad - open source herní konzole z LinuxDays 2023.

    Ladislav Hagara | Komentářů: 5
    17.5. 13:44 | Nová verze

    Byla vydána (𝕏) nová major verze 17 softwarového nástroje s webovým rozhraním umožňujícího spolupráci na zdrojových kódech GitLab (Wikipedie). Představení nových vlastností i s náhledy a videi v oficiálním oznámení.

    Ladislav Hagara | Komentářů: 0
    17.5. 12:22 | Komunita

    Sovereign Tech Fund, tj. program financování otevřeného softwaru německým ministerstvem hospodářství a ochrany klimatu, podpoří vývoj FFmpeg částkou 157 580 eur. V listopadu loňského roku podpořil GNOME částkou 1 milion eur.

    Ladislav Hagara | Komentářů: 0
    17.5. 01:55 | Komunita

    24. září 2024 budou zveřejněny zdrojové kódy přehrávače Winamp.

    Ladislav Hagara | Komentářů: 19
    16.5. 23:33 | Nová verze

    Google Chrome 125 byl prohlášen za stabilní. Nejnovější stabilní verze 125.0.6422.60 přináší řadu oprav a vylepšení (YouTube). Podrobný přehled v poznámkách k vydání. Opraveno bylo 9 bezpečnostních chyb. Vylepšeny byly také nástroje pro vývojáře.

    Ladislav Hagara | Komentářů: 4
    Podle hypotézy Mrtvý Internet mj. tvoří většinu online interakcí boti.
     (79%)
     (5%)
     (8%)
     (7%)
    Celkem 419 hlasů
     Komentářů: 16, poslední 14.5. 11:05
    Rozcestník

    Dotaz: Postfix; send-mail: Cannot open mail:25

    23.6.2014 20:50 thx4help
    Postfix; send-mail: Cannot open mail:25
    Přečteno: 2259×
    Dobrý den, Nainstaloval jsem si Postfix, konfiguroval soubor
    /eth/postfix/main.cf
    a to takto:
    myhostname = posta.home
    mydomain = home
    myorigin = $myhostname
    inet_interfaces = all
    mynetworks = 192.168.1.0/24, 127.0.0.0/8
    
    zbytek jsem nechal víceméně defaultně

    Pak jsem konfiguroval
    /etc/aliases
    takto:
    # Person who should get root´s mail
    #root:     marc
    userexample:     userexample,example@seznam.cz
    
    Poté jsem dle návodu zkoušel spustit
    newaliases
    , ale dostal jsem vždy tuto hlášku:
    newaliases: In sSMTP aliases are read from a plain next file
    Takže jsem zkusil ještě
    postalias /etc/aliases
    Výstupem bylo mlčení.
    service postfix start
    service postfix status
    
    vše by mělo běžet

    Takže jsem zkusil:
    echo ´test´| mail -s ´TST´ userexample@home
    Výsledek je:
    send-mail: Cannot open mail:25
    A soubor
    /var/spool/mail/userexample
    je prázdný...

    Nevím kde dělám chybu. Mám otevřít ten port 25? Případně jak se to prosím dělá?

    Odpovědi

    MMMMMMMMM avatar 23.6.2014 20:58 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Nemáš tam nainstalovaný ještě jiný MTA, např. SSMTP? Odinstaloval bych ten a nechal jen Postfix.
    23.6.2014 21:25 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Abych pravdu řekl, tak jsem si vůbec nebyl jistý.
    yum remove ssmtp
    odinstalováno

    Opět jsem zkusil odeslat mail z konzoly, opět nic a ta samá hláška. :/

    Kouknul jsem do
    /var/log/mailog
    a po každém nezdařilém pokusu tam přibydou tyto dva řádky:
    localhost sSMTP[1900]: Unable to connect to "mail" port 25.
    localhost sSMTP[1900]: Cannot open mail:25
    
    Já nejsem si vůbec jistý, ale z toho logu, bych řekl, že o odeslání toho mailu se nesnaží postfix - nebo se pletu? Odinstaloval jsem to nějak špatně?
    MMMMMMMMM avatar 23.6.2014 21:32 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    A o jakou jde distribuci?
    23.6.2014 21:47 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Fedora20. Jsem začátečník, ještě mě dost věcí uniká, tak nevím jestli jsem to opravdu odinstaloval, tak jak by to mělo být :)
    MMMMMMMMM avatar 23.6.2014 22:03 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    napřed bych asi zkusil service ssmtp stop a pak yum remove ssmtp, a teď je otázka, co s tím postfixem, zda jej odinstalovat a znovu nainstalovat (nevím, jak se zachová, pokud je nainstalován přes ssmtp)
    MMMMMMMMM avatar 23.6.2014 22:06 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    I když fedora asi místo service používá systemctl - základ je nastudovat základy použité distribuce.
    23.6.2014 22:05 Chulda | skóre: 20
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    IMHO ten server ssmtp tam stále běží. Protože je už odinstalovaný, tak je potřeba jej "zabít", např. příkazem

    pkill ssmtp

    nebo si vypsat seznam procesů (např. příkaz ps ax) a zabít příslušný proces s jeho PID (např. kill -9 čísloPID)

    tím se uvolní port 25 a pak je možné spustit postfix příkazem systemctl start postfix. Pokud jej chceš spouštět automaticky, tak ještě systemctl enable postfix

    Teď už by ti tam měl běžet tvůj postfix.

    ještě ten příkaz newalises, jen si zkontroluj, kde má fedora ten soubor aliases (možná bude v /etc/postfix/aliases, tak bude potřeba editovat tento a pak příkaz newaliases)
    23.6.2014 22:36 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    zkusil jsem dát natvrdo
    kill ssmtp
    a pak ještě
    ps ax | grep ssmtp
    Nikde nic, ale stále to vykazuje tu stejnou chybu.

    Restart systému. Restart postfixu. Pořád mám v logu ty dva řádky s tím sSMTP.

    Tak nevím. :/
    24.6.2014 03:24 GeorgeWH | skóre: 42
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    zisti, ci ti nieco nepocuva na 25/tcp:
    bash# netstat -ltp | grep smtp
    24.6.2014 08:33 1john2 | skóre: 35 | blog: jo12hn | zlín, brno
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    je rozdil v prikazu kill a killall.

    kill "zere pid" - kill 12345

    killall "zere nazev procesu" - killall ssmtp.

    Pomoci parametru -9 proces natvrdo zabijete. tzn killall -9 ssmtp
    23.6.2014 22:41 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Ty aliasy jsou v /etc/aliases, myslím, že tady by to mohlo být ok. Když jsem zadal
    postalias /etc/aliases
    a pak
    service postfix status
    zmizela chybová hláška, která se zmiňovala o aliases.db - taktéž se mě zdá, že po vykonání toho příkazu tento soubor přibyl v /etc
    23.6.2014 23:13 Chulda | skóre: 20
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    nebo rovnou zkus ten pokus o poslání emajlu ještě s parametrem -v, tj. echo ´test´| mail -v -s ´TST´ userexample@home
    24.6.2014 07:58 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Dobré ráno,
    netstat -ltp | grep smtp
    tcp     0   0   localhost.localdom:smtp 0.0.0.0:´      naslouchá 2823master
    echo ´test´| mail -v -s ´TST´ userexample@home
    vypíše:
    12.5 7/5/10
    Do logu messages nepřibude žádný řádek, soubor /var/spool/mail/userexample zůstane prázdný.

    Jestli dobře chápu ten první výstup, tak na localu mě pořád na smtp. Jak se ho zbavím? :/
    MMMMMMMMM avatar 24.6.2014 08:36 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Master patří Postfixu. Zkus telnet localhost 25 z příkazové řádky. Měl by se představit smtp server.
    MMMMMMMMM avatar 24.6.2014 08:37 MMMMMMMMM | skóre: 44 | blog: unstable | Valašsko :-)
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    jo a mrkni na /var/log/maillog (pokud tam je)
    24.6.2014 08:42 Petr Šobáň | skóre: 80 | blog: soban | Olomouc
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    To s smtp je v pořádku master by měl být program od postfixu.

    Viz u mě:
    [root@virtual petr]# netstat -ltp | grep smtp
    tcp        0      0 0.0.0.0:smtp            0.0.0.0:*               NASLOUCHÁ  12030/master        
    tcp6       0      0 [::]:smtp               [::]:*                  NASLOUCHÁ  12030/master        
    [root@virtual petr]# 
    
    Aliasy by měly být v /etc/aliases a vytvořená databáze taky /etc/aliases.db .

    Takže postfix by měl maily doručovat případně vypsat nějakou chybu.

    Zda na tom portu poslouchá postfix můžeš zjistit když se připojíš pomocí telnetu měl by tě pozdravit:
    [root@virtual]# telnet server 25
    Trying 2a02:XXXX:X:X::156c:1...
    Connected to server.
    Escape character is '^]'.
    220 server ESMTP Postfix
    quit
    221 2.0.0 Bye
    Connection closed by foreign host.
    [root@virtual]# 
    
    Taky může ten mail viset ve frontě...

    Jinak postfix nastavíš pěkně podle tohoto návodu: 6. Služby mailového servera (postfix)
    24.6.2014 08:25 Filip Jirsák
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Pokud posíláte e-mail na doménu home, máte v mydestination nastavené, že má Postfix pro tuhle doménu e-maily přijímat?
    24.6.2014 08:35 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Dobrý den:) mydestination jsem nechal defaultně:
    mydestination = $myhostname, localhost.$mydomain, localhost
    Myslím, že prostřední proměnná by měla zajišťovat ten příjem, ale můžu se samozřejmě mýlit.
    24.6.2014 08:48 Petr Šobáň | skóre: 80 | blog: soban | Olomouc
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Pleteš se prostřední je localhost.home a ty za zavináčem máš pouze home.

    Oprav na : mydestination = $myhostname, localhost.$mydomain, localhost, $mydomain
    24.6.2014 09:06 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Dobrý den, přidal jsem tedy další proměnnou $mydomain.

    Nicméně
    /var/spool/mail/userexample
    pořád prázdný...

    A
    /var/log/maillog
    localhost sSMTP: Unable to connect to "mail" port 25.
    localhost sSMTP: Cannot open mail:25
    24.6.2014 09:15 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Zkusil jsem ten telnet.
    telnet localhost 25
    Trying 127.0.0.1...
    Connected to localhost.
    Escape character is ´]´.
    220 posta.home ESMTP Postfix
    quit
    221 2.0.0 Bye
    Connection closed by foreign host.
    Tak myslím, že by to mělo být v pořádku.

    Zkusím kouknout na ten návod a ještě na tu frontu.
    24.6.2014 09:21 thx4help
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    mailq
    mailq: Mail queue is empty
    24.6.2014 10:52 GeorgeWH | skóre: 42
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    pastni oba configy postfixu a cely relevantny log pri pokuse poslat mail.
    24.6.2014 11:13 Petr Šobáň | skóre: 80 | blog: soban | Olomouc
    Rozbalit Rozbalit vše Re: Postfix; send-mail: Cannot open mail:25
    Taky se koukni jaké služby se spouští zda tam není pořád nějaký jiný smtp server či nějaká jiná služba pro poštu - systemctl.

    Založit nové vláknoNahoru

    Tiskni Sdílej: Linkuj Jaggni to Vybrali.sme.sk Google Del.icio.us Facebook

    ISSN 1214-1267   www.czech-server.cz
    © 1999-2015 Nitemedia s. r. o. Všechna práva vyhrazena.